Just added to our website today!! Available for 2 door and 4 door Broncos!

Vinyl 2 Tone Side Graphics Kits. A lot of Bronco Owners were asking for these so we spent the last couple weeks measuring patterning, test fitting patterns and doing a final install in vinyl. They came out exactly like I thought they would. There are multiple options listed on our website as far as pinstripe placement options. We will be adding an actual pattern pic shortly. The ones shown in the pics here are the full pinstripe style.

Overlapping sections allow for wrapping into jambs during install for a clean finished look. Available in multiple colors, and custom text can be added for those that desire it.
